Bro. Richard James, II

Brother Richard James, II was born June 15, 1998 to his parents, Pastor Richard James, Sr. and First Lady Cassandra James.

 

His grandparents are Mrs. Verlena Jackson and the Late Mr. Moses Jackson; The Late Mr. Ben and the Late Mrs. Deloris James.

 

His sisters are: Cedetrica McBride; Aleah and Rachael James. Brother James has a host of uncles, aunts and cousins.

 

Brother Richard is a product of the Public School System of Sumter, South Carolina. He’s a graduate of Lakewood High School in 2016. Throughout his public school years, he was a member of Mu Alpha Theta (Math Club); a Teacher Cadet; National Technical Honors Society; Student Body President; Future Business Leaders of America; Choir President and Student Accompanist. Brother Richard received many awards and accolades throughout his high school years!

 

His most memorable moment: when the choir traveled to New York City to perform at Carnegie Hall as a National Youth Honors Choir.  His performance was a duet spot in a world renowned song, “Let Everything That Has Breath” by Jeffrey Ames. What an amazing and unforgettable opportunity! Brother James also participated in the South Carolina All State Choir as well as the Honors’ Choir!

 

Brother James is presently a rising junior matriculating at the illustrious Claflin University in Orangeburg, South Carolina. He’s a Music Major with a concentration in Voice. He recently went on tour with the University’s Choir to Alabama, Chicago and Detroit.

 

Brother Richard James, II was licensed as a Ministry on May 27, 2017. CONGRATULATIONS!
